    4. Settings The cooling unit is intended to be used as a complementary accessory to larger industrial equipment. The unit is used where heat needs to be dissipated from electrical control cabinets or similar enclosures in order to protect heat sensitive components. It is not intended for household use. The unit has two completely separate air circuits which ensure that the clean cabinet air does not come into contact with the ambient air which may well be dirty or polluted.

Functional principle WarmingThe cooling unit for enclosures works on the basis of a refrigeration circuit consisting of four main components: compressor, evaporator, condenser and expansion device. The circuit is hermetically sealed and R134a refrigerant circulates inside it (R134a is chlorine free and has an Ozone Destruction Potential [ODP] of 0 and a Global Warning Potential [GWP] of 1430).

    10. Electrical connection Door Switch The unit can be switched ON and OFF via a door contact switch. When delivered the door contact terminals are bridged on the female connector. To connect the door contact switch remove the bridge and connect door contact switch.

  • Page 14 Alarm Relay Operation Both normally closed (NC) and normally open (NO) alarm contacts are provided. These refer to the alarm state. Under normal conditions, the NC contact is closed and the NO contact is open. When an alarm condition is present or the door contact is open, the NC contact will open and the NO contact will close.

    13. Taking into operation Attention! The unit can be damaged by lack of lubricant. To ensure that the compressor is adequately lubricated the oil, which has been displaced during transport, must be allowed to flow back into it. The unit must therefore be allowed to stand for at least 30 min.

    15. Maintenance & Cleaning Always switch power supply off before starting any maintenance on the unit. Wait for 5 minutes for electrical components to discharge. The cooling unit is generally maintenance free and can be operated without filters in most environments. If the ambient air is extremely dusty, we recommend installing filter mats (see accessories).

    16. Transport & Storage Malfunction due to transport damage On delivery the carton box containing the unit must be examined for signs of transport damage. Any transport damage to the carton box could indicate that the unit itself has been damaged in transit which in the worst case could mean that the unit will not function.
